Fans of "New Girl" Season 5 are reportedly unhappy to know that Megan Fox has been cast to temporarily replace Zooey Deschanel on the hit FOX series.
According to Dispatch, Fox will play the role of a smart and gorgeous pharmaceutical representative who will rent out Jess' loft while she is away. Since Jess is living with her male housemates, these guys will get up close and personal with Fox's character.

However, "New Girl" executive producer Liz Meriweather gushed over Fox joining the series in multiple episodes.
"It's insane to me that such a gorgeous person can be so funny, but I guess we just all have to accept it. I've been a fan of her comedic skills since 'This is 40,' and I'm so excited to have her on the show," she said.
In other news, "New Girl" Season 5 will premiere with the episode "No Girl," which means that the storyline will be all about the male characters on the show. As of late, Deschanel is still on maternity leave, so the production for the upcoming season will only begin next month.
"New Girl" Season 5 will premiere on FOX sometime next year.
